#54c9c0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#54c9c0 is composed of 32.9% red, 78.8%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.5%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 175.4 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 55.9%. #54c9c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#a8ffff with #009381.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#54c9c0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#54c9c0 has RGB values of R:84, G:201,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 5556672.

Hex triplet 54c9c0 #54c9c0
RGB Decimal 84, 201, 192 rgb(84,201,192)
RGB Percent 32.9, 78.8, 75.3 rgb(32.9%,78.8%,75.3%)
CMYK 58, 0, 4, 21
HSL 175.4°, 52, 55.9 hsl(175.4,52%,55.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 175.4°, 58.2, 78.8
Web Safe 66cccc #66cccc
CIE-LAB 74.484, -34.891, -5.401
XYZ 34.054, 47.461, 57.233
xyY 0.245, 0.342, 47.461
CIE-LCH 74.484, 35.307, 188.8
CIE-LUV 74.484, -47.835, -2.772
Hunter-Lab 68.892, -32.326, -1.031
Binary 01010100, 11001001, 11000000

Shades and Tints of #54c9c0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020807 is the darkest color, while #f8fd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#54c9c0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#889594 is the less saturated color, while #20fdec is the most saturated one.
